A try block is used by C# programmers to partition code that might be affected by an exception. Associated catch blocks are used to handle any resulting exceptions. A finally block contains code that is run whether or not an exception is thrown in the try block, such as releasing resources that are allocated in the try block.

WebRemarks. AggregateException is used to consolidate multiple failures into a single, throwable exception object. It is used extensively in the Task Parallel Library (TPL) and Parallel LINQ (PLINQ). For more information, see Exception Handling and How to: Handle Exceptions in a PLINQ Query.
